New Hampshire is an affordable state, with an overall cost of living only slightly higher than the national average. The median home value is $357,000, and rent averages $1,310 a month. There is no state income tax, the gasoline tax is low, and healthcare costs are below the national average. WebManchester, NH Rental Market Trends What is the average rent in Manchester? The average rent for an apartment in Manchester is $1,831. The cost of rent varies depending on several factors, including location, size, and quality. WebYes. A landlord is permitted to charge a tenant the equivalent of one month’s rent for a security deposit or $100, whichever is greater. If the tenant and landlord share the rental property, New Hampshire does not impose a statutory limit on the amount a landlord can charge for a security deposit. NH Rev Stat §§ 540-A:5 to 540-A:8; 540-B:10. Web17 mrt. 2024 · In January 2024, the national median rent had increased by 15.57 percent year over year. WebNew Hampshire (NH) has the 13th highest rent in the country out of 56 states and territories. The Fair Market Rent in New Hampshire ranges from $862 for a 2-bedroom apartment in Coos County, NH to $2,399 for a 2-bedroom unit in Boston-Cambridge-Quincy, MA-NH HUD Metro FMR Area.
